In an embodiment of the present invention, a sports mold cup is provided, and the specific structure thereof is shown in fig. 1, which includes a first fabric layer 1, a first cotton layer 2, a second cotton layer 3 and a second fabric layer 4, which are sequentially arranged, wherein the first fabric layer 1 is fully laminated with the first cotton layer 2, the second cotton layer 3 is fully laminated with the second fabric layer 4, and if the first fabric layer 1 is a skin-contacting layer, the second fabric layer 4 is an outer layer; if the second fabric layer 4 is a skin-adhering layer, the first fabric layer 1 is an outer layer.
A reinforcing layer is arranged between the first cotton layer 2 and the second cotton layer 3, and referring to fig. 2 and 3, the specific structure of the reinforcing layer is as follows: the fabric comprises a first reinforcing fabric layer 51 and a second reinforcing fabric layer 52 which are arranged oppositely, wherein the first reinforcing fabric layer 51 is not adhered to the second reinforcing fabric layer 52, the shapes and the sizes of the first reinforcing fabric layer 51 and the second reinforcing fabric layer 52 are the same, and an included angle is kept between the yarn direction of the first reinforcing fabric layer 51 and the yarn direction of the second reinforcing fabric layer 52, namely the yarn directions of the first reinforcing fabric layer and the second reinforcing fabric layer are different.
The yarn direction is different in specific forms as follows: the first reinforcing fabric layer 51 and the second reinforcing fabric layer 52 have different weave directions, and the yarn directions of the first reinforcing fabric layer 51 and the second reinforcing fabric layer 52 which are oppositely arranged up and down are vertical, or the included angle between the yarn directions of the first reinforcing fabric layer 51 and the second reinforcing fabric layer 52 is an acute angle or an obtuse angle, for example, the yarn direction of the first reinforcing fabric layer 51 is vertical, the yarn direction of the second reinforcing fabric layer 52 is horizontal, and the yarn direction is as indicated by arrows in fig. 2 and 3 (fig. 2 is a top view of the first reinforcing fabric layer, and fig. 3 is a top view of the second reinforcing fabric layer positioned below the first reinforcing fabric layer); or the yarn direction of the first reinforcing fabric layer 51 is the horizontal direction, and the yarn direction of the second reinforcing fabric layer 52 is the vertical direction. The first reinforcing fabric layer 51 and the second reinforcing fabric layer 52 have different yarn directions, so that the produced bra has a much smaller degree of collapse of BP points (breast points) of the mold cups than a common moving sponge mold cup in the water washing process.
The first reinforcing fabric layer 51 and the second reinforcing fabric layer 52 are not bonded, namely, the first reinforcing fabric layer and the second reinforcing fabric layer are separated from each other inside and outside, and can be separated and combined, so that the shrinkage of the manufactured bra is relatively high, when the bra wears the manufactured bra to move, the inner layer of the mold cup can swing up and down, left and right along with breasts, the floating is relatively increased, and the shockproof effect is achieved.
Preferably, the reinforcing layer is arranged at the central position between the first cotton layer 2 and the second cotton layer 3, if the mold cup is provided with an inward concave part, the chest is attached to the concave part, the reinforcing layer can correspond to the chest, the reinforcing layer also has a certain thickness, the breast spot position can be prevented from being raised when the mold cup is worn on the body, the effect of protecting the appearance is achieved, and the stability is good.
The first reinforcing fabric layer 51 and the second reinforcing fabric layer 52 are both made of 100% polyester materials, have high strength and elastic recovery capability, are firm and durable, are extremely easy to dry after washing, hardly reduce wet strength, do not deform, and have good washing and wearing performance. The grammage of the first reinforcing fabric layer 51 and the second reinforcing fabric layer 52 is preferably 110 GSM.
Or the first reinforcing fabric layer 51 and the second reinforcing fabric layer 52 are made of satin, the glossiness of the satin is good, the drape feeling is good, the hand feeling is soft, and the silk-like effect is achieved. The terylene and the satin are both smooth fabrics, so that the terylene and the satin are good in luster and breathable, the inner layer is more smooth and silky in hand feeling, and the terylene and the satin are comfortable and healthy to wear.
The first reinforcing fabric layer 51 and the second reinforcing fabric layer 52 are both heart-shaped, diamond-shaped, circular, oval, semicircular, semi-oval, flower-shaped or other realizable structures, and the shapes of the structures are designed according to requirements.
Preferably, the two reinforcing layers of the two cups on one undergarment are preferably symmetrically arranged (e.g. axisymmetric), if the first reinforcing fabric layer 51 and the second reinforcing fabric layer 52 are heart-shaped, the heart-shaped has an inward concave part, and the concave parts of the two reinforcing layers of the two cups are oppositely arranged, so that the wearing comfort is improved and the stability is better.
Adhesive layers are arranged between the first reinforcing fabric layer 51 and the first cotton layer 2 and between the second reinforcing fabric layer 52 and the second cotton layer 3, or adhesive layers are arranged between the first reinforcing fabric layer 51 and the second cotton layer 3 and between the second reinforcing fabric layer 52 and the first cotton layer 2, and the adhesive layers are made of polyurethane.
The first fabric layer 1 and the second fabric layer 4 are bird eye cloth, sandwiches or canny cloth, all related fabrics about mould pressing can be attached, the bird eye cloth is terylene weft knitting mesh cloth, and the composition of the bird eye cloth is 100 percent terylene; the sandwich fabric is a synthetic fabric manufactured by a warp knitting machine and comprises spandex and terylene; the Jiaji cloth belongs to a knitted fabric, and is woven by a knitting machine with 100 percent of terylene.
The first cotton layer 2 and the second cotton layer 3 are made of sponge, vertical cotton or latex cotton, the sponge is polyurethane soft foamed rubber, and polyurethane is one of the most common polymer materials in life; the latex foam has the characteristics of excellent air permeability, high stress application, environmental protection, naturalness, bacteriostasis and the like. The vertical cotton is called 3D cotton for short, is a novel environment-friendly non-woven three-dimensional material, has a vertical fiber mesh structure or a honeycomb fiber mesh structure with a spongy three-dimensional structure, and has the characteristics of difficult decomposition, no yellowing, no generation of toxic substances, high resilience, high compression resistance, light texture, high air permeability, easy airing, difficult deformation, difficult breeding of harmful bacteria and the like.
The utility model also provides a sports bra, which comprises the sports mold cup, the shoulder belt and the back belt.
The utility model relates to a concrete preparation mode of motion mold cup as follows: 1) preparing a first cotton layer, a second cotton layer, a first fabric layer and a second fabric layer, attaching the first cotton layer and the first fabric layer, attaching the second cotton layer and the second fabric layer, and cutting into cut pieces with the size of a mold; spraying glue or laminating glue on one side of the first cotton layer, which is not provided with the first fabric layer, and one side of the second cotton layer, which is not attached to the second fabric layer; 2) preparing a reinforcing layer: punching patterns required by the bright cloth of the reinforcing layer by using a cutting die, wherein the upper and lower cloth grain directions of the two layers are opposite during punching; 3) positioning the reinforcing layer: before mould pressing, a positioning needle is respectively arranged at the front and the rear of a mould, a positioning film is required to be manufactured according to the size of a cutting piece of the mould, and a hole is respectively reserved at the front and the rear of the positioning film and is manufactured according to the positioning needle on the mould; 4) bonding: the left side and the right side of the positioning film are respectively provided with a hollow shape, then the punched reinforcing layer patterns are placed on the hollow shapes, when the reinforcing layer patterns are placed, the cloth patterns of the two layers of patterns are reversed, and the bright cloth patterns of the upper reinforcing layer and the lower reinforcing layer are vertical and horizontal; then sticking the side of the reinforcing layer which is well coated with the bright glue, the first cotton layer and the second cotton layer with the glue together, and putting the side of the reinforcing layer on a flat plate mold with the well-heated temperature for completely sticking, wherein the upper and lower temperature ranges of the flat plate mold are 180 ℃ and 185 ℃, and the heating time is 8 seconds; 5) die pressing: { temperature and time of molding are set according to sponge and fabric, specifically, mold pressure 3-5 kg, upper mold temperature: 190-195 ℃, lower die temperature: 190-195 ℃ for 150-160 seconds.
